The most up-to-date and accessible text on the subject, Applied Anthropology provides students with the skills, perspectives, and methodologies needed when working in today's communities and organizations. An invaluable resource for any student of anthropology, this practical book answers the question, "What can I do with a degree in Anthropology?"Highlights of the Second Edition: Devotes more attention to international development to highlight the global relevance of anthropological practice outside North America (Chapters 2, 4, & 5). NEW material in Part II, Policy Analysis and Practice, includes a summary of Elizabeth Guillette's research among the Yaqui of Mexico (Chapter 9) and a case study summarizing the work of Kendall Thu and others who have questioned the health, social, and environmental impacts of intensive livestock operations (Chapter 10). NEW material in Part III, Methods For Applied Research, includes Rapid Assessment Procedures (Chapter 14) and the work and ideas of Robert Chambers, a leader in international development (Chapter 15, now entitled "Participatory Research").
